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
869 14887355559 1967724 00757535114 450661600
95539123931 27 689796
95539123931 27 689796
32276 65444 58
All about undefined
Interested in learning more?
95539123931 27 689796
32276 65444 58
See more
697185250 551937 836883
8773972830 7727345203 8256245796
See more
92 64560404555 85874492
7004657 96 07 1656489 61
See more